Abstract
The coat protein gene of RNA-2 of cherry leaf roll nepovirus (CLRV) bi rch isolate I2 was cloned, identified, and sequenced. Transcripts deri ved from cDNA to the coat protein gene made a polypeptide of M(r) 51.5 k when translated in vitro. The predicted amino acid sequence of the coat protein showed little identity with nepoviruses having small RNA- 2s. It did, however, have 27% sequence identity with the coat protein of tomato ringspot nepovirus which, like CLRV, has a relatively large RNA-2.
